DIY Party Garland with Glue Dots®




I made this super simple party garland for the Glue Dots® Design team awhile ago
and want to share it with you.


You will need:
Various sized (paper and/or felt) circles
Glue Dots®
Ric Rack or ribbon


Step 1. Cut the Ric Rack to desired length
Step 2. Lay the Ric Rack out flat and apply circles with Glue Dots about 2 inches apart.
Make sure to leave room at the ends to make hanging the garland easier.
